Output e30fc665e46245794a340abde9c214d794c3ac7a44d0451212c77f7257e18626:1

value
929310904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c898fa7b9436e79f29e530c73097ed47221c8a6 OP_EQUAL
address
34HudqBM3NLQi79j7S79ht8AMFR3jhbEZd
transaction
e30fc665e46245794a340abde9c214d794c3ac7a44d0451212c77f7257e18626
spent
true